Done gwenview is already the newest version (4:16.04.3-0ubuntu1~ubuntu16.04~ppa61). That may be the latest version of Gwenview in Ubuntu, but Ubuntu doesn't have up-to-date packages. Please try again with a more recent version, which y Oops. ...which you can get by compiling from source, using the Kubuntu backports PPA, installing a distro that has up-to-date KDE packages like KDE Neon or Manjaro, or running one of those distros in a VM.
